Deteksi Wajah Citra Digital
People Method
Material Machine
Operator Skin Color
KMeans
Contoh Wajah Citra Uji
Visual Basic .Net
Gambar 3.4 Diagram Ishikawa 3.4
Perancang Sistem 3.4.1 Flowchart Sistem
3.4.1.1 Flowchart Gambaran Umum Sistem
Gambaran umum sistem ini dapat dilihat pada flowchart yang dirancang pada sub bab ini yang terdiri dari dua bagian utama yaitu proses pengenalan pola wajah dan
proses deteksi :
Universitas Sumatera Utara
START
Membaca Piksel Pada Citra Wajah
Input Citra Wajah dan
jumlah cluster
Mengelompokkan Piksel Ke dalam
Sejumlah Cluster yang telah
ditetapkan
Menyimpan informasi cluster
ke database Output
Informsasi Cluster
Wajah
END A
A
Gambar 3.5 Flowchart Gambaran Umum Sistem Proses Pengenalan Pola Wajah
Keterangan :
Dari Gambar 3.5 dapat dilihat gambaran umum dari sistem ini. Proses pengenalan pola wajah seperti yang terlihat pada flowchart yang dirancang
dimulai dengan input dari pengguna berupa citra wajah dan jumlah cluster yang digunakan. Sistem kemudian akan membaca setiap piksel wajah dan
mengelompokkannya kedalam beberapa cluster dengan menggunakan metode K- Means clustering. Informasi cluster kemudian disimpan kedalam database dan
ditampilkan ke pengguna.
Universitas Sumatera Utara
START
Melakukan ekstraksi warna
kulit pada citra uji Input Citra
Uji dan jumlah
cluster
Membandingkan setiap cluster dari
area wajah dengan cluster
dari database Output
lokasi area wajah yang
memenuhi cluster dari
database
END A
Mengelompokkan Piksel warna kulit
Ke dalam Sejumlah Cluster
yang telah ditetapkan
A Membaca cluster
wajah dari database
Gambar 3.6 Flowchart Gambaran Sistem Proses Deteksi Wajah
Keterangan :
Dari Gambar 3.6 dapat dilihat gambaran umum dari sistem ini. Proses deteksi wajah dimulai dengan input citra uji dan jumlah cluster yang digunakan. Sistem
kemudian melakukan ekstraksi warna kulit pada piksel dan membentuk area dari piksel – piksel yang tergolong ke dalam warna kulit. Area dari warna kulit
tersebut di cluster menggunakan K-Means clustering. Sistem kemudian membaca informas cluster wajah dari database dan membandingkan cluster tersebut dengan
cluster area warna kulit hasil ekstraksi. Area warna kulit yang memiliki cluster yang mirip dengan cluster wajah kemudian ditandai sebagai wajah.
Universitas Sumatera Utara
3.4.1.2 Flowchart Proses Skin Color Detection